Comprehending the different kinds of exercise bikes offered can help prospective purchasers pick the ideal one for their needs. Here are the most common types:
Upright Bikes: These bikes look like standard bicycles, with pedals placed beneath the rider. They engage the core and upper body for a comprehensive workout.
Recumbent Bikes: Featuring a reclined seat position, recumbent bikes offer assistance to the back. They are ideal for those with limited movement or back issues.
Spin Bikes: Designed for high-intensity training, spin bikes mimic outdoor biking. They generally have a much heavier flywheel for a smoother ride and deal improved toughness for extreme workouts.
Indoor Cycles: Similar to spin bikes but with more easy to use functions, indoor cycles are popular for home fitness lovers who take pleasure in structured workouts or spin classes.

Investing in a stationary bicycle needs a mindful assessment of various features. Here are crucial elements to think about:
Adjustability: Look for adjustable seat heights and handlebars to make sure comfort throughout workouts.
Resistance Levels: Multiple resistance settings permit users to tailor exercises based upon fitness levels and goals.
Integrated Programs: Some bikes include pre-set exercise programs, providing range and keeping users engaged.
Display Console: A great screen must reveal essential metrics like time, distance, calories burned, and heart rate.
Space and Portability: Consider your offered space, especially for larger models. Foldable or compact bikes might be ideal for smaller areas.
Budget plan: Exercise bikes can differ considerably in cost, so it's vital to find one that lines up with your fitness objectives and budget.

Here are some frequently asked questions concerning stationary bicycle, along with their succinct responses:
How often should I use an exercise bike?
Go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ate-intensity cardio weekly, which can include 30 minutes on the bike most days of the week.
Can stationary bicycle assist with weight-loss?
Yes, when combined with a balanced diet, using an exercise bike frequently can aid in weight reduction by burning calories.
Is a recumbent or upright bike better for beginners?
Recumbent bikes are often more comfortable for novices due to their lower effect and encouraging seating, making them a great beginning point.
What should I wear throughout a biking exercise?
Use breathable, moisture-wicking clothes and helpful athletic shoes for convenience and efficiency.
Can I use a stationary bicycle if I have joint problems?
Yes, stationary bicycle are low-impact, making them ideal for people with joint issues, particularly recumbent bikes.
